Understanding Why Winter Storms Hit the Oregon Cascades So Hard
The geography of the Oregon Cascades plays a significant role in why storms hit so forcefully. These mountain ranges act as a natural barrier, capturing moisture from Pacific systems. As the moist air rises, it cools and condenses, resulting in heavy snowfall. This process, known as orographic lift, is one of the main reasons the Cascades often receive far more snow than surrounding lowlands.
This geography also creates unpredictable microclimates. While one area may experience moderate snowfall, another just a few miles away can be buried in several feet of snow. The variety of terrain, coupled with rapid changes in elevation, makes forecasting both challenging and vital. Safety Tips for Navigating the Oregon Cascades During Storm Warnings
When a storm warning is active, preparation is everything. Drivers are urged to keep chains, blankets, food, and water in their vehicles. Cell phone chargers and flashlights should always be within reach. These supplies can make all the difference if stranded for several hours. Travel experts also suggest leaving extra space between vehicles and reducing speed to maintain control on slick roads.
For hikers, skiers, and snowboarders, storms are both a blessing and a challenge. While fresh powder is appealing, visibility often drops, and avalanche risks increase. Carrying avalanche gear and traveling in groups are highly recommended. Many outdoor groups advise postponing backcountry plans until after warnings have expired, prioritizing safety above all else.

Climate Change and Future Storms in the Oregon Cascades
While winter storms are nothing new for the Oregon Cascades, experts are closely studying how climate change may alter their frequency and intensity. Warmer temperatures could lead to more rain events at higher elevations, changing the snowpack that so many communities and ecosystems rely on. This shift could also impact water supply during the summer months.
At the same time, some models suggest that storms may become more intense due to increased atmospheric moisture.
